What does "resemble" mean?

If one thing or person resembles another, they are similar to each other. 

ex: She so resembles her mother.

What does "likelihood" mean?

The chance that something might happen

Something that is probable 

ex: If you're going away, reduce the likelihood of pipes freezing by leaving your central heating on low.

What is the meaning of "trivial"?

Having little value or importance , unimportant

ex: She gets completely stressed about trivial things.

What is "approximation"?

A guess of a number that is not exact but that is close.

ex: Could you give me a rough approximation of how many people will be coming?

What does "essence" mean?

The most important part or quality of something.

ex: The essence of his argument was that education should continue throughout life. 

ex: The essence of punk was a revolt against both the sound and the system of popular music.

Explain what "profound" means

A profound idea, work, or person shows great intellectual depth and understanding. 

EX: You’re touching on a very profound question.

Explain what "paradigm" means.

MEANING: A set of ideas that are used for understanding or explaining something

a paradigm shift

ex: The TV network claimed that this was the beginning of "a new paradigm for commercial television."
